{
  "$schema": "http://json-schema.org/draft-04/schema#",
  "title": "Data Package",
  "description": "Data Package is a simple specification for data access and delivery.",
  "type": "object",
  "required": [
    "resources"
  ],
  "properties": {
    "profile": {
      "default": "data-package",
      "propertyOrder": 10,
      "title": "Profile",
      "description": "The profile of this descriptor.",
      "context": "Every Package and Resource descriptor has a profile. The default profile, if none is declared, is `data-package` for Package and `data-resource` for Resource.",
      "type": "string",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"profile\": \"tabular-data-package\"\n}\n",
        "{\n  \"profile\": \"http://example.com/my-profiles-json-schema.json\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"name": {
      "propertyOrder": 20,
      "title": "Name",
      "description": "An identifier string. Lower case characters with `.`, `_`, `-` and `/` are allowed.",
      "type": "string",
      "pattern": "^([-a-z0-9._/])+$",
      "context": "This is ideally a url-usable and human-readable name. Name `SHOULD` be invariant, meaning it `SHOULD NOT` change when its parent descriptor is updated.",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"name\": \"my-nice-name\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"id": {
      "propertyOrder": 30,
      "title": "ID",
      "description": "A property reserved for globally unique identifiers. Examples of identifiers that are unique include UUIDs and DOIs.",
      "context": "A common usage pattern for Data Packages is as a packaging format within the bounds of a system or platform. In these cases, a unique identifier for a package is desired for common data handling workflows, such as updating an existing package. While at the level of the specification, global uniqueness cannot be validated, consumers using the `id` property `MUST` ensure identifiers are globally unique.",
      "type": "string",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"id\": \"b03ec84-77fd-4270-813b-0c698943f7ce\"\n}\n",
        "{\n  \"id\": \"http://dx.doi.org/10.1594/PANGAEA.726855\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"title": {
      "propertyOrder": 40,
      "title": "Title",
      "description": "A human-readable title.",
      "type": "string",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"title\": \"My Package Title\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"description": {
      "propertyOrder": 50,
      "format": "textarea",
      "title": "Description",
      "description": "A text description. Markdown is encouraged.",
      "type": "string",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"description\": \"# My Package description\\nAll about my package.\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"homepage": {
      "propertyOrder": 60,
      "title": "Home Page",
      "description": "The home on the web that is related to this data package.",
      "type": "string",
      "format": "uri",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"homepage\": \"http://example.com/\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
    "created": {
      "propertyOrder": 70,
      "title": "Created",
      "description": "The datetime on which this descriptor was created.",
      "context": "The datetime must conform to the string formats for datetime as described in [RFC3339](https://tools.ietf.org/html/rfc3339#section-5.6)",
      "type": "string",
      "format": "date-time",
      "examples": [
        "{\n  \"created\": \"1985-04-12T23:20:50.52Z\"\n}\n"
      ]
    },
